What it is AI-extracted, prompt v1, taxonomy v1, 2026-08-29, confidence not recorded
Camunda 8 is a process orchestration framework whose orchestration cluster includes the Zeebe cloud-native BPMN/DMN engine, plus Tasklist, Operate, Identity, and Optimize components. It lets teams model business processes visually in BPMN 2.0 and orchestrate people, systems, AI agents, and devices at high throughput with horizontal scaling and fault tolerance.
Use cases
- orchestrate business processes across microservices with BPMN workflows
- automate human-in-the-loop approval and task workflows
- model and execute DMN decision tables
- coordinate AI agents and systems in governed end-to-end processes
- monitor and troubleshoot running process instances
- build high-throughput, horizontally scalable workflow engines without a relational database
When to choose
- you need standards-based BPMN/DMN process automation at enterprise scale
- you want to orchestrate long-running processes spanning people, APIs, and message queues like Kafka
- you need process visibility, monitoring, and human task management in one platform
- you deploy on Docker/Kubernetes and need a cloud-native, fault-tolerant engine
When to avoid
- you only need a simple job scheduler or cron replacement
- you want a lightweight embedded workflow library with minimal infrastructure
- you require an OSI open-source license for commercial production use - production self-managed usage requires an enterprise license
- your team has no capacity to learn BPMN modeling concepts
